Eiji
Originally released in 1990. Eiji is a animation/comedy film. directed by Mizuho Nishikubo. At just 49 minutes, it's a tight, focused story.
Starring Ryo Horikawa, Yuko Mizutani, and Ai Orikasa
Synopsis
Legendary boxer Keijiro Akagi's second son, Eiji, is a high school dropout and the world's worst rock guitarist. Though his father and elder brother are both boxers, he hates the sport but suddenly takes an interest in it when he meets the local champion's little sister.
